The Benefits Of Using A Swine Incinerator

When it comes to managing waste from swine farms, one effective solution is using a swine incinerator. A swine incinerator is a specialized type of equipment designed to safely and efficiently dispose of the organic waste produced by swine operations. In this article, we will explore the benefits of using a swine incinerator and why it is becoming an increasingly popular choice for swine farmers.

Swine farms produce a significant amount of waste, including manure, carcasses, and other organic materials. Properly disposing of this waste is essential to prevent environmental contamination and to comply with regulations. swine incinerators offer a clean and sustainable solution for disposing of swine waste while minimizing the impact on the environment.

One of the key benefits of using a swine incinerator is the reduction of odor and pathogens. Swine waste can produce strong odors that can be a nuisance to the surrounding area and pose potential health risks. By incinerating the waste at high temperatures, a swine incinerator can effectively eliminate odors and pathogens, resulting in a cleaner and healthier environment for both the swine and the surrounding community.

In addition to reducing odors and pathogens, swine incinerators also help in reducing the volume of waste. Incineration is a process that involves burning organic materials at high temperatures, resulting in a significant reduction in the volume of waste. This can be particularly beneficial for swine farms that produce a large amount of waste and are looking for a cost-effective and sustainable way to manage it.

Another advantage of using a swine incinerator is the generation of heat and energy. Swine farms require a significant amount of energy to operate, and a swine incinerator can help offset some of these energy costs by generating heat and electricity from the combustion of waste. This not only makes the swine farm more self-sufficient but also helps in reducing greenhouse gas emissions and reliance on fossil fuels.

Furthermore, using a swine incinerator can also help in complying with regulations and avoiding fines. Swine farms are subject to strict regulations regarding the disposal of waste, and failure to comply with these regulations can result in hefty fines and legal consequences. By using a swine incinerator, swine farmers can ensure that they are disposing of waste in a safe and environmentally friendly manner, reducing the risk of non-compliance and penalties.
